\n" ); document.write( "On a college entrance exam, you answered 80 of 85 questions. Each correct answer adds 1 point to your raw score, each unanswered question adds nothing, and each incorrect answer subtracts 1/4 point. Your raw score was 70. How many questions did you answer correctly?\r
\n" ); document.write( "\n" ); document.write( "What I did was set up a table with x being the number of correct questions with a value of 1, then a row for wrong questions giving that the variable of y, with a value of -0.25. The column of variables x + y was equal to 80, the total number of questions answered. The 85 was irrelevant since no points were added or subtracted for unanswered questions. So equation 1 is x + y = 80. The second equation I made was from the totals column which was x times 1, plus y times -0.25 equals 70, the raw score. I then solved equation 1 x+y = 80 for x. X = 80 - y. Then I used the second formula (x * 1)+ (y * (-0.25)) = 70 and tried to solve substituting the value 80-y for x from the first equation. I cannot make a go of it from here. Am I using the wrong method to set this up?

I prefer to use C for number of correct answers and I for number of incorrect answers.
\n" ); document.write( "Anyway, you got the following 2 equations:
\n" ); document.write( "x + y = 80______x = 80 - y ------- eq (i)
\n" ); document.write( "x - .25y = 70 ------ eq (ii)
\n" ); document.write( "You decided to use SUBSTITUTION, and your 1st equation: x = 80 - y is set up as the value for x to substitute.
\n" ); document.write( "Therefore, you would substitute this in eq (ii) to get: 80 - y - .25y = 70
\n" ); document.write( "- 1.25y = 70 - 80
\n" ); document.write( "- 1.25y = - 10
\n" ); document.write( "y, or number of INCORRECT answers = \"matrix%281%2C3%2C+%28-+10%29%2F%28-+1.25%29%2C+%22=%22%2C+8%29\". Now subtract 8 from 80 (questions answered) to get 72 (80 - 8) correct answers.
\n" ); document.write( "Since the substitution you did (for x) resulted in a value for y: the INCORRECT answers, and then you still had to calculate the CORRECT answers,
\n" ); document.write( "I would've opted to solve the 1st equation for y to get: y = 80 - x. This way, you would've gotten the value for x, the number of CORRECT answers, without doing another calculation. \n" ); document.write( "
